Detected in lung, liver, kidney, pancreas, spleen, thymus, prostate, testis, ovary and colon.
Cell membrane; Multi-pass membrane protein. Has to be associated with KCNB1 or possibly another partner to get inserted in the plasma membrane. Remains intracellular in the absence of KCNB1.
